/* * linux/include/asm-xtensa/pci.h * * This file is subject to the terms and conditions of the GNU General Public * License. See the file "COPYING" in the main directory of this archive * for more details. * * Copyright (C) 2001 - 2005 Tensilica Inc. */#ifndef _XTENSA_PCI_H#define _XTENSA_PCI_H#ifdef __KERNEL__/* Can be used to override the logic in pci_scan_bus for skipping * already-configured bus numbers - to be used for buggy BIOSes * or architectures with incomplete PCI setup by the loader */#define pcibios_assign_all_busses() 0extern struct pci_controller* pcibios_alloc_controller(void);static inline void pcibios_set_master(struct pci_dev *dev){ /* No special bus mastering setup handling */}static inline void pcibios_penalize_isa_irq(int irq){ /* We don't do dynamic PCI IRQ allocation */}/* Assume some values. (We should revise them, if necessary) */#define PCIBIOS_MIN_IO 0x2000#define PCIBIOS_MIN_MEM 0x10000000/* Dynamic DMA mapping stuff. * Xtensa has everything mapped statically like x86. */#include <linux/types.h>#include <linux/slab.h>#include <asm/scatterlist.h>#include <linux/string.h>#include <asm/io.h>struct pci_dev;/* The PCI address space does equal the physical memory address space. * The networking and block device layers use this boolean for bounce buffer * decisions. */#define PCI_DMA_BUS_IS_PHYS (1)/* pci_unmap_{page,single} is a no-op, so */#define DECLARE_PCI_UNMAP_ADDR(ADDR_NAME)#define DECLARE_PCI_UNMAP_LEN(LEN_NAME)#define pci_unmap_addr(PTR, ADDR_NAME) (0)#define pci_unmap_addr_set(PTR, ADDR_NAME, VAL) do { } while (0)#define pci_ubnmap_len(PTR, LEN_NAME) (0)#define pci_unmap_len_set(PTR, LEN_NAME, VAL) do { } while (0)/* Map a range of PCI memory or I/O space for a device into user space */int pci_mmap_page_range(struct pci_dev *pdev, struct vm_area_struct *vma, enum pci_mmap_state mmap_state, int write_combine);/* Tell drivers/pci/proc.c that we have pci_mmap_page_range() */#define HAVE_PCI_MMAP 1#endif /* __KERNEL__ *//* Implement the pci_ DMA API in terms of the generic device dma_ one */#include <asm-generic/pci-dma-compat.h>/* Generic PCI */#include <asm-generic/pci.h>#endif /* _XTENSA_PCI_H */
